Influencer Jaxon Tippet has died less than two weeks after his 30th birthday, per a post shared on the Australian fitness coach’s Instagram.
“It’s with a heavy heart that our beloved Jaxon has passed away on Nov 10th 2024. He was such a beautiful soul and had such a positive impact on the world,” read the caption, which accompanied asmiling photo of Tippetwith his birth and death years, “1994 - 2024.”
More commemorative words were shared inInstagram Storiesuploaded to his page: “We really appreciate your love and support during this time. It’s clear that Jaxon had such a beautiful impact on people,” the text post read, further detailing, “From what we have been told, Jax passed away due to a heart attack while in Turkey.”

On Oct. 30, Tippet celebrated his 30th birthday with an Instagram post listing “30 life lessons I’ve learnt now I’m 30,” as his caption stated. The 21st item on the list now reads as foreboding: “Growing old beats the alternative — dying young,” Tippet wrote in his caption almost two weeks ago.
Lesson no. 25 furthered the sentiment: “The best is yet to come,” he wrote.
Over the past few years, Tippetopened up about his addiction to steroidsduring interviews and podcast appearances. During a 2022 episode of theGood Humanspodcast, the bodybuilder described his withdrawals as “hell.”
“I lost a girlfriend off it. I nearly lost my family off of it. I nearly went to jail, as I got caught with my own personal use of steroids,” he revealed during the candid discussion.
